Births
- 5 January â William John Wills, explorer (born in the United Kingdom) (d. 1861)
- 9 January â Roger Vaughan, archbishop (born in the United Kingdom) (d. 1883)
- 14 January â Duncan Gillies, 14th Premier of Victoria (born in the United Kingdom) (d. 1903)
- 25 February â Louisa Atkinson, writer, botanist and illustrator (d. 1872)
- 1 April â Arthur Orton, butcher (born in the United Kingdom) (d. 1898)
- 9 May â Peter Waite, pastoralist, businessman and philanthropist (born in the United Kingdom) (d. 1922)
- 25 May â John Tebbutt, astronomer (d. 1916)
- 30 May â Sir Frederick Sargood, Victorian politician (born in the United Kingdom) (d. 1903)
- 12 June â Christopher Augustine Reynolds, archbishop (born in Ireland) (d. 1893)
- 21 July â James Charles Cox, physician and conchologist (d. 1912)
- 29 September â Sir William Charles Windeyer, New South Wales politician and judge (born in the United Kingdom) (d. 1897)
- 12 October â Sir George Dibbs, 10th Premier of New South Wales (d. 1904)
- Unknown, possibly March â Patrick Durack, pastoralist and pioneer (born in Ireland) (d. 1898)
